比特币作为一种去中心化的数字货币,其背后有着复杂而精巧的技术支持。比特币的钱包地址是用户进行比特币交易的标识,理解其生成和验证的算法对于深入掌握比特币的运作机制至关重要。本文将从比特币钱包地址的生成、编码、验证机制、地址类型及安全性等方面进行详细探讨,带领您更好地理解比特币钱包地址的使用和原理。
比特币钱包地址是一个由一系列字母和数字组成的字符串,通常以‘1’或‘3’开头,用于接收和发送比特币。每个钱包地址可以被视为一个“账户”,用户可以通过此地址进行比特币交易。钱包地址的生成是基于复杂的数理算法,包括公钥生成、哈希函数处理、Base58Check编码等步骤。
比特币钱包地址的生成大致可以分为以下几个步骤:
比特币钱包地址的编码方式是Base58Check,这种编码方式具有一定的优越性:
通过对哈希值进行Base58Check编码,最终用户得到的钱包地址便是他们用于接收比特币的地址。
比特币钱包地址有多种类型,主要包括:
用户可以根据实际需求选择不同类型的钱包地址进行交易。
为了确保钱包地址的有效性,比特币在地址生成过程中融入了校验和机制。用户在输入钱包地址时,可以通过执行哈希计算检查输入的地址是否有效。这种机制可以大大减少因手动输入错误而导致资金损失的风险。
比特币钱包地址的安全性是用户进行交易时的一个主要考量因素。由于比特币的去中心化特性,钱包地址的公开性使得任何人都可以查询地址上的交易历史,因此保护用户的隐私显得尤为重要:
以下是与比特币钱包地址相关的一些常见
比特币钱包是一种存储比特币(BTC)的软件或硬件工具,用户可以通过它来接收、发送和管理比特币。钱包的类型包括软件钱包(在线钱包或桌面钱包)、硬件钱包及纸钱包等。软件钱包通常是最常见的选择,用户可以在手机或电脑上使用。硬件钱包则提供更高的安全性,因为它们将私钥存储在离线设备上,防止黑客攻击。
为了增强用户的隐私,许多钱包软件会在每次交易时生成新的接收地址。这是为了防止外部监视者通过分析用户在区块链上的交易记录,追踪到用户的身份和交易行为。这样做不仅提高了隐私保护,也增加了用户的安全性。不过,用户可以根据需要选择是否使用同一地址进行多次交易。
比特币钱包地址本身是一串字符,如果用户丢失了钱包软件或设备,通常可以通过恢复种子短语(如果有的话)来找回钱包和地址。这种恢复方式依赖于用户在创建钱包时设定的助记词。在没有备份的情况下,很难找回丢失的比特币钱包。确保对私钥和助记词的备份至关重要,可以选择将这些信息保存在安全的地方。
使用比特币钱包地址进行交易时,用户应遵循以下安全习惯:
比特币钱包地址遵循严格的算法,理论上无法被伪造或重复。每个钱包地址都与其私钥唯一对应,通过对公钥的哈希计算生成。然而,用户在输入地址时可能因输入错误而导致交易失败。因此,确保输入正确是避免资金损失的重要步骤。即使地址看似有效,但不可对其进行手动输入修改,最好使用复制粘贴的方式。
总结来说,比特币的钱包地址生成及其背后算法是加密货币有效运作的基石。了解其原理及安全措施,能够帮助用户更加自信地进行比特币交易,保护其资产安全。在数字货币逐渐普及的背景下,掌握这些知识无疑是必要的。